Edward Fitzmaurice Inglefield
Summary
Edward Fitzmaurice Inglefield is a human[1]. He was born in Wavertree[2]. He was born on April 10, 1861[3]. He died on July 19, 1945[4]. He worked as an inventor[5]. He ranks in the top 0.73% of human entities by monthly Wikipedia readership (13 views/month, #7,299 of 1,000,298).[6]
